Retin A and sunscreen have made the biggest difference for me. I know that sounds so bland. Derms have said for years that sunscreen is all that you need. Well I don't quite agree with that. My skin is dry so I must use other products to moisturize but those first two products that I mentioned have made the biggest difference. One more thing that I just started using in mid December is the Clarisonic Massage Firming Head. I was very skeptical of this but I already have the Smart Clarisonic so I purchased the head with a 20% coupon from Ulta. It takes 12 weeks to see the maximum results. At this point I see my face is smoother, my jawline is firmer and my neck and dec are smoother. The Massage Head works with your skincare to help them penetrate better. I was the on the fence about this thing for months because I thought it was all hype. Well now I am a believer.

@I like celery, yep, I feel like I've tried every brand on the planet! Usually I get a raised red bump rashy looking reaction within a couple days if not within hours which I attribute to silicones. I never used to break out except around that time of the month and even then it would be 1 or 2 pimples. But since they started adding silicones to everything I started breaking out all the time. I knnow it's the silicones because they didn't used to put silicones in skincare but they did in primers and I always had the same reaction to primers which are loaded with silicones. So for anyone else whose skin is reacting to everything I'd suggest going with oils and making sure your moisturizer does not have silicones in it which the DE Proteni does not.
